We're seeking a Backend Software Engineer to build, maintain, and scale the core systems that support our AI-driven logistics platform. In this foundational role, you'll be responsible for creating reliable and performant backend services, APIs, and data processing pipelines critical to the success of our products.
Design and maintain system architecture, ensuring performance, scalability, and security.
Ensure high service availability and reliability through proactive monitoring, logging, and alerting.
Implement and maintain robust testing strategies including unit, integration, and performance testing to ensure platform stability and reliability.
Collaborate closely with front-end, AI/ML, and product teams to integrate services seamlessly.
Data Processing & Integration
Implement data ingestion pipelines from structured, unstructured, real-time, and batch data sources.
Maintain data consistency, reliability, and availability through effective database schema design and optimization.
Collaboration & Continuous Improvement
Participate in code reviews and contribute to coding standards, best practices, and documentation.
Stay informed of backend development trends and introduce relevant improvements to our technology stack.
Support onboarding and mentoring of new team members as we grow.
Requirements
Strong Technical Background
Proficiency in one or more backend languages: Python, Node.js, Typescript or Java
Solid understanding of API design and implementation (REST, GraphQL).
Hands-on experience with relational and NoSQL databases such as PostgreSQL, MongoDB, DynamoDB, or Redis.
Cloud & Infrastructure Experience
Familiarity with cloud environments (AWS, GCP, Azure).
Experience deploying and managing containerized applications (Docker, Kubernetes).
Understanding of infrastructure as code (Terraform, CloudFormation).
Software Best Practices
Experience with software testing methodologies (unit, integration, end-to-end testing).
Commitment to writing clean, maintainable, well-documented code.
Problem-solving & Communication
Excellent problem-solving skills with the ability to debug complex systems.
Strong collaboration skills, capable of working effectively across teams and clearly communicating technical concepts.
Growth Mindset
Passion for continuous learning and staying current with the latest advancements in backend engineering, distributed systems, and cloud infrastructure, as well as a commitment to mentoring and teaching others.
Bonus Points
Experience with building and integrating on Palantir Foundry and its various offerings
Knowledge of defense or logistics industries and legacy system modernization.
Contributions to open-source software or active engagement with the developer community.
Mission and Identity
Why Gallatin?
Gallatin is an equal opportunity employer. We do not discriminate on the basis of race, color, religion, sex, national origin, age, disability, veteran status, sexual orientation, gender identity, or
Benefits
Health insurance401(k)Paid time offEquity / stock optionsPerformance bonus
Additional Information
About Gallatin
At Gallatin, we are rebuilding logistics infrastructure for the national security missions of the United States and allied partners. We build AI systems that determine how logistics decisions are made - not just how they're executed. From factory to foxhole, we operate at the layer where data becomes decisions, and decisions make the advantage.